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d vs United Parcel Service Inc — how do they compare?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d trades at $19.47 (market cap $8.95B), while United Parcel Service Inc trades at $116.16 (market cap $96.18B). The key difference: United Parcel Service Inc is far larger — about 10.7×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d's market cap, and United Parcel Service Inc pays a 5.8% dividend while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d pays none. About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d

Norwegian Cruise Line is the world's third-largest cruise company by berths (at more than 62,000), operating 29 ships across three brands (Norwegian, Oceania, and Regent Seven Seas), offering both freestyle and luxury cruising. The company has redeployed its entire fleet as of May 2022. With eight passenger vessels on order among its brands through 2027 (representing 20,000 incremental berths), Norwegian is increasing capacity faster than its peers, expanding its brand globally. Norwegian sailed to around 500 global destinations before the pandemic.

About United Parcel Service Inc

United Parcel Service, Inc. (UPS) delivers packages and documents throughout the United States and in other countries and territories. The Company also provides global supply chain services and less-than-truckload transportation, primarily in the US UPS's business consists of integrated air and ground pick-up and delivery network
